Output 51bac8b76ae37fb63c1c417e1655b5bb1ebaa2afc8d03d2279f90830ea2f875e:1

value
2139882
script pubkey
OP_0 OP_PUSHBYTES_20 5722094f1dd552e93a3f773cc7caef60487a5a87
address
bc1q2u3qjnca64fwjw3lwu7v0jh0vpy85k58kvw7g5
transaction
51bac8b76ae37fb63c1c417e1655b5bb1ebaa2afc8d03d2279f90830ea2f875e
confirmations
158142
spent
true